python2.7无法使用logging模块

其他开发语言 > 脚本语言(Perl/Python) [问题点数:40分,结帖人dcxy0]
等级
本版专家分:367
勋章
Blank
红花 2015年9月 移动开发大版内专家分月排行榜第一
结帖率 100%
等级
本版专家分:4731
勋章
Blank
红花 2014年10月 其他开发语言大版内专家分月排行榜第一
2014年9月 其他开发语言大版内专家分月排行榜第一
2014年8月 其他开发语言大版内专家分月排行榜第一
2014年6月 其他开发语言大版内专家分月排行榜第一
等级
本版专家分:367
勋章
Blank
红花 2015年9月 移动开发大版内专家分月排行榜第一
Q544471255

等级:

Blank
红花 2015年9月 移动开发大版内专家分月排行榜第一
python2.7使用logging模块记录日志到终端显示乱码问题解决

刚才翻了翻2年以前用python2.7写的一个爬虫程序,主要功能就是把各地市知识产权局/专利局网站的专利相关项目、课题通知,定期爬取和分析,辅助企业进行项目申请。 这里要谈的不是爬虫功能的实现,而是今天重跑程序...

python2.7使用logging模块记日志,中文记入后乱码解决办法

python 2.7使用logging模块记录日志,发现记录中文的中文是乱码,或者报错。经过网上查找后,解决了。 解决办法就是注意以下三点:  1、Python代码文件开头要加上 : # -*- coding: utf-8 -*- 2、加上代码,...

Python2.7-logging模块

logging模块,用于记录程序的运行情况,可将需要的信息打印到控制台或是日志文件中 1、Logger对象 Logger对象从来不会被直接使用,都是通过logging.getLogger(name)这个模块级函数获得它的实例对象,每次对同一个...

python logging模块的多文件应用

本文对logging进一步封装,展示如何在一个程序中使用logging模块打印两个log文件来记录不同类型的信息。 注意logging模块是线程安全的,可以在多线程环境中使用。 完整的代码 #!/usr/bin/env python2.7 # -*- ...

python 日志 logging模块(详细解析)

1 基本使用 转自:https://www.cnblogs.com/wf-linux/archive/2018/08/01/9400354.html 配置logging基本的设置,然后在控制台输出日志, import logging logging.basicConfig(level = logging.INFO,format = '%...

Python2.7 logging.config && logging.handlers

为什么80%的码农都做不了架构师?>>> ...

python基础学习十 logging模块详细使用【转载】

很多程序都有记录日志的需求,并且日志中包含的信息既有正常的程序访问日志,还可能有错误、警告等信息输出,pythonlogging模块提供了标准的日志接口,你可以通过它存储各种格式的日志,主要用于输出运行日志,...

Python logging模块用法记录

很多程序都有记录日志的需求,并且日志中包含的信息既有正常的程序访问日志,还可能有错误、警告等信息输出,pythonlogging模块提供了标准的日志接口,你可以通过它存储各种格式的日志,主要用于输出运行日志,...

(已解决)ImportError: No module named... python2.7里的隐式相对导入问题

遇到一个在python3里import时从不报错的模块,换成python2.7环境后报错: ImportError: No module named 。。。 原因是引用的模块的初始化文件__init__.py里import的文件中又import了自己这个模块,二者之间存在...

python 日志模块logging学习与使用(日志分割)

python中用于日志创建、设置和记录等功能的模块,就是logging了,下面是对其基本使用方法的介绍: 一、最最简单的使用方法: import logging LOG_FILE = "/opt/xxx/log/debug.log" logging.basicConfig(fil

Python logging 模块简介

1. Logging 模块1.1. 简介 1.2. 简单输出日志 1.3. 输入日志到文件 1.4. 几个基本概念1.4.1. loggers 1.4.2. handlers 和轮转日志 1.4.3. Formatters 和 个性化输出 1.5. 其它1.5.1. logger.exception 1.5.2. Filter...

Python logging 模块 捕获异常,并保存为 logging 文件

logging模块简单使用basicConfig . #!/usr/bin/python2.7 # -*- coding:utf-8 -*- """ @author: tz_zs """ import logging import time import traceback import sys logging.basicConfig(level=lo...

Python(2.7.6) 标准日志模块的简单示例

Python 标准库中的logging 模块提供了一套标准的 API 来处理日志信息的打印。 import logging logging.basicConfig( level = logging.DEBUG, format = '%(asctime)s [%(threadName)s] (%(filename)s:%...

python logging日志模块使用

traceback.format_exc() 通过loging.exception(msg, args) 或者logging.error(msg,exec_info=true,args)2 可以定义父类logger, logging.getLogger('main') 后续其他模块如果属于子模块例如main.sub logging....

Python logging模块中logging.basicConfig的作用

在网上看到一篇关于Pythonlogging模块的教程(http://www.cnblogs.com/zhbzz2007/p/5943685.html),有这样一段: ![图片说明](https://img-ask.csdn.net/upload/201711/09/1510214513_547035.jpg) 在本地进行测试...

python 2.7 : 错误处理、调试

转载于:http://www.liaoxuefeng.com/wiki/001374738125095c955c1e6d8bb493182103fac9270762a000/001386832284796780f5db7b5744bf9989f8d845ef77712000 错误处理 ...在程序运行的过程中,如果发生了错误,可以...

python logging模块书写日志,并对日志进行分割

范例是书写两个日志:...import logging,datetime,logging.handlers from conf import settings if __name__ == "__main__": #两个日志,错误日志和运行日志,输出文件路径及文件名 error_log = set...

Python中的logging模块

Python中的logging模块 1. http://python.jobbole.com/86887/ 2. https://docs.python.org/2.7/library/logging.html **#coding=utf-8 author = ‘liu.chunming’ import logging # 第一步,创建一个...

Python2.7.x multiprocessing多进程/多线程,批量转换文件, 从gbk到utf-8编码.

本文旨在通过一个批量转换文件编码(从gbk到utf-8编码)的案例, 来实战multiprocessing模块的多进程和多线程, 通过分析和测试, 来论证如何通过该模块提升性能. 在较早的文章中, 我曾用threadpool模块, 实现多线程...

Python常用模块 - logging模块

logging模块Python内置的标准模块,主要用于输出运行日志,可以设置输出日志的等级、日志保存路径、日志文件回滚等;相比print,具备如下优点: 可以通过设置不同的日志等级,在release版本中只输出重要信息,而...

PythonLogging模块

Python2.3起Python的标准库加入了logging模块logging模块给运行中的应用提供了一个标准的信息输出接口。典型的logging机制实现是把要输出的数据简单地写到一个txt文件中,Logging库被设计成模块的方式,它提供了...

python logging模块按日期打印日志,并删除过期的日志

python打印按日期日志文件,删除过期的日志文件,同时向terminal和文件输出,只输出到文件

解读python logging模块使用方法

解读python logging模块使用方法1 logging模块简介logging模块Python内置的标准模块,主要用于输出运行日志,可以设置输出日志的等级、日志保存路径、日志文件回滚等;相比print,具备如下优点:1.可以通过设置...

CentOS升级Python2.6到Python2.7并安装pip

Python升级和安装pip参考:http://ruter.sundaystart.net/2015/12/03/Update-python/最后一步make install 用 make altinstallhttp://stackoverflow....这里的例子是升级到2.7,其实

Python中的logging模块就这么用

logfile = 'log.txt' ...logger = logging.getLogger() hdlr = logging.FileHandler(logfile) formatter = logging.Formatter('%(asctime)s %(levelname)s %(message)s') hdlr.setFormatter(formatter)

python 日志模块 logging

如何使用python自带的 logging 模块实现日志功能 1.初始化一个logger对象 1)引入模块 import os import logging import sys 2)初始化变量,声明logger对象 LOG_PATH = 'logs' #设置log路径 LOG_FILE = '...

Python 模块Logging——常用handlers的使用

流handler——包含在logging模块中的三个handler之一。 能够将日志信息输出到sys.stdout, sys.stderr 或者类文件对象(更确切点,就是能够支持write()和flush()方法的对象)。 只有一个参数: class logging....

python logging模块在多进程多日志文件写入时要注意的问题

python logging模块在多进程多日志文件写入时要注意的问题 项目背景 根据需求,父进程负责创建并维护子进程的数量,具体开启的子进程个数为服务器cpu的核心数。子进程负责从redis任务队列中获取任务,并执行任务...

相关热词 c#绘制图形时界面闪烁 c# emgucv 行人 c# datable合并 c# if折叠 c# 设置全局锁 c# 如何定义全局变量 c# 获取剪切板内容 c#推箱子重新开始 c# 读取接口数据 c#配置 mysql